Output cb3fc626cf202c96db5e347ad521f5fb852a621246bb75b56f7a1898bea70974:2

value
20977287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cfaafe31bba02fae36eb2f826070a3ef2accf7 OP_EQUAL
address
34mnztuHaBuKWDcLJ8oJC7AUhSHdWEj8Bd
transaction
cb3fc626cf202c96db5e347ad521f5fb852a621246bb75b56f7a1898bea70974
spent
true